  • UPDATE: The three men convicted of murdering Ahmaud Arbery have received their sentences.
    They are as follows:
    Travis McMichael - Life without the possibility of parole + 20 years.
    Greg McMichael - Life without the possibility of parole + 20 years.
    William “Roddie” Bryan - Life with the possibility of parole.

    The three men convicted of murdering Ahmaud Arbery will be sentenced in Glynn County Friday.
    A jury found the three white men accused of killing Arbery, a 25-year-old Black man guilty on most of the 29 charges they faced the day before Thanksgiving.
    On Feb. 23, 2020, Arbery, 25, was jogging in a south Georgia neighborhood near Brunswick in Glynn County, when he was chased, shot and killed.
    Travis McMichael, who shot Ahmaud Arbery, was convicted of all charges. His father Greg McMichael was found not guilty of malice murder, but guilty of four counts of felony murder and four additional felony counts.
    William "Roddie" Bryan was found not guilty of malice murder, one felony murder count and one felony aggravated assault count and convicted of three felony murder counts and three additional felony counts. Each suspect was charged with the same nine counts.
    All three men are facing life in prison but the big question is whether the judge will allow them to be eligible for parole. The jury will not have a say in the sentencing.
